Interesting facts
1

The park is situated along the banks of the Hooghly River, a distributary of the Ganges, which has historically dictated the industrial development of the region.

2

The location is positioned within a high-density industrial corridor, contrasting with the riverfront's open space.

3

The area is locally associated with the Jagatdal region, which has a significant history tied to jute mill infrastructure along the riverbank.

Overview

Jagaddal Ghat Park is an urban waterfront green space situated along the eastern bank of the Hooghly River in the North 24 Parganas district of West Bengal. The park serves as a public recreational area, providing paved walkways and seating areas directly overlooking the river. It functions as a local community hub, frequently utilized by residents for evening strolls and riverside relaxation. The site is geographically distinct due to its proximity to the industrial clusters of the Bhatpara-Jagatdal region. As of July 2026, the park maintains its status as an accessible outdoor space for the surrounding residential population. It offers a vantage point for observing riverine activity and industrial silhouettes on the opposite bank.
